## BounceWorks — Environments

BounceWorks, the email bounce processor maintained by the Ostermill platform team, runs in three environments: sandbox, preprod, and prod. Releases must soak in preprod for 48 hours, since bounce classification drift only shows up against real ISP traffic mirrored there. Prod deploys are gated on the preprod error budget. For release verification, preprod currently carries the following configuration values.

settings of bahip-hahip:
[wenath]
host = wenath.lumiclabs.corp
user = wenath_svc
database = wenath_prod

Finance Review Summary — Warranty Costs

Quick heads-up as you settle in: warranty spend on the Meridex V2 pump line ran about 40% over plan this quarter. Root cause looks like a faulty seal batch from our Draventon plant, and field replacements in the Kellsworth region have been pricier than modelled. Provisions have been topped up, but margins on the whole Meridex family are now under review. We've captured the fallout in next quarter's forecast already. The confidential note on our forward business plans follows directly below.

board note of hawep-tahag: The steering committee signed off on a budget of $426.4 million for Project Raliel.

# Limits & Quotas: Health Checks on the Brindlegate LB

Welcome aboard! Quick heads-up: our load balancer, Brindlegate, is picky about health checks. If your service responds slower than the probe timeout, it gets yanked from rotation — even if it's perfectly healthy, just sleepy. Don't crank intervals too low either; we've hit probe-storm quotas before. The current per-pool limits and probe settings are as follows.

constants for haduf-fawef:
BUDGETS = {
    "julok": 271,
    "gilath": 386,
    "ralius": 372,
    "holael": 458,
    "wenir": 392,
}

## Ownership

The Lichenvale retention sweeper deletes expired records from cold storage nightly at 02:10 UTC. Config lives in `sweeper.yaml`; policy changes require a review from the data-governance channel before merge. Never extend retention windows without legal sign-off. Alerts page the on-call rotation; non-urgent issues go in the sweeper backlog. For policy questions, escalations, or access requests, the accountable owner is named below.

signatory, yahog-badug: Quenix Ulaael